EPL: Phil Foden Insists Man City Players Believes in Pep Guardiola

England super star, Phil Foden insists Pep Guardiola is the best coach for Man City and truly believes in him despite the painful lost to Manchester United on Sunday with an unending goal from Amad Diallo. On the other hand Pep Guardiola side have lost eight of their past 11 games in all competitions following the heartbreaking loose to Manchester United 2-1 on Sunday ay Etihad Stadium. Man City conceded a late goal in the closing minutes, its becoming a regular feature for Man City fading hopelessly for fifth successive title race.

After the derby loss, Foden said in the dressing room that he is perplexed by City's incredible decline in popularity and the harm it has done to the team's morale.

"Obviously, there will be a lot of sadness in the changing room right now, but we can't focus on this too much." Following their match against Villa, Guardiola's squad will host Everton on December 26 before traveling to Leicester for their last 2024 match. Foden encouraged his teammates to remain united as the hectic holiday season approaches. "We need to maintain a strong mindset for the entire ninety minutes, and we're not doing that right now," he stated. "In order to recover from this setback, we must go again and demonstrate character. “It’s not a time for moaning, it’s “It’s not a time for moaning, it’s about sticking together, remaining strong and going again. I’m positive we are going to come back.”
